What Youll Do

The CNC Production Specialist will coordinate and optimize automated sheet metal manufacturing operations within a fast-paced HVAC production environment including automated coil handling / Cut-to-Length CNC punching and bending processes. This role is responsible for process optimization equipment performance troubleshooting and continuous improvement initiatives involving Prima and Cidan technologies including FL SB PSR and EBe automation systems.

  • Develop modify and optimize CNC programs for punching bending and automated fabrication operations.

  • Support and optimize manufacturing operations involving PRIMA technologies such as FL SB systems eBe panel bending solutions and PSR One Piece Flow automation systems.

  • Coordinate operators and CNC programmers in operating and programming Prima and Cidan equipment leveraging Prima software for nesting job setup and optimization while maintaining throughput yield and quality standards.

  • Assist with machine setup tooling selection nesting activities process validation and production adjustments to maximize efficiency operational performance and material utilization.

  • Monitor equipment performance production flow and operational efficiency while identifying opportunities for process safety uptime and quality improvements.

  • Analyze production metrics machine data software reports and KPIs to identify efficiency and quality improvement opportunities while reducing downtime scrap manufacturing inefficiencies and material waste.

  • Troubleshoot issues related to CNC programs tooling automation systems fabrication equipment and production processes.

  • Work closely with Engineering Production Maintenance Quality teams onsite CNC operators the Montreal CNC team and CNC programmers to resolve operational and process-related challenges.

  • Support and coordinate process improvements routing updates and manufacturing optimization initiatives across production operations.

  • Coordinate and collaborate with Maintenance to perform hands-on maintenance adjustments and troubleshooting on Prima and Cidan machinery to minimize downtime while coordinating external service support and maintaining accurate maintenance records when required.

  • Assist in the implementation startup commissioning optimization and upgrade of new manufacturing equipment and automation technologies.

  • Create and maintain production documentation machine setup information standardized operating procedures and process parameters.

  • Provide guidance training and technical support to CNC operators and team members assigned to the line.

  • Track and report daily/weekly KPIs including OEE scrap rates downtime throughput and production output.

  • Contribute to Lean Manufacturing Continuous Improvement and 80/20 initiatives aimed at improving productivity quality material utilization and overall operational performance.

  • Ensure all manufacturing activities are performed in accordance with company safety procedures quality standards and production requirements.

  • Maintain communication with customers suppliers and service providers to support machinery performance and quality standards.

  • Other responsibilities as assigned.
